Why the name? The Bakeapple is that most delicious of Newfoundland and Labrador berries. Difficult to harvest, expensive to buy – it is a treat to eat. We serve it in season – home-made, in jams.

The Bakeapple was formerly a large family bedroom. We included a bathroom by pulling a closet further out into the room. Then we added an over-sized soaker tub in the bedroom area, and some sexy, contemporary furniture. Then we basically left the room much as the Parker family had enjoyed it. The end result is a very spacious, well-lit, quiet, comfortable and luxurious, just minutes walk from downtown St. John’s. It, too, is boutique in style. Loads of storage in this suite.
